MCD logo

Language

DevOps

MCD Systems bietet umfassende DevOps-Dienstleistungen, die Ihre Softwareentwicklungs- und Deployment-Prozesse optimieren. Unsere Experten sind auf die Automatisierung von Workflows, die Integration von Continuous-Delivery-Pipelines und die Optimierung Ihrer Entwicklungsabläufe spezialisiert, um die Time-to-Market zu verkürzen.

Als Ihr DevOps-Partner konzentrieren wir uns auf die Verbesserung der Zusammenarbeit zwischen Entwicklungs- und Betriebsteams, die Steigerung der Softwarequalität und die Sicherstellung einer resilienten, skalierbaren Infrastruktur, die auf Ihre Geschäftsanforderungen abgestimmt ist.

DevOps concept image showing process automation and integration
A developer working on a DevOps project

Agiles DevOps

Unsere Agile-DevOps-Dienstleistungen verbinden Entwicklungs- und Betriebspraktiken, um Softwarelösungen schneller und effizienter zu liefern. Durch die Integration agiler Methoden mit DevOps-Prinzipien gewährleisten wir einen reibungslosen Workflow, der schnelle Lieferung, verbesserte Zusammenarbeit und hochwertige Software-Releases ermöglicht.

Wir setzen auf Continuous Integration, Continuous Delivery und Automatisierung und verkürzen so den Zeitraum zwischen Coding und Deployment. Unser Ansatz steigert die Agilität, reduziert Fehler und verbessert die Zuverlässigkeit und Skalierbarkeit Ihrer Software.

A team of DevOps developers collaborating

DevOps-Entwickler

Unser Team von DevOps-Entwicklern vereint die Best Practices aus Entwicklung und Betrieb zu einem einheitlichen Software-Delivery-Prozess. Mit Expertise in Cloud-Umgebungen, Automatisierung und Monitoring stellen unsere DevOps-Spezialisten sicher, dass Ihr Software Development Lifecycle effizient, sicher und robust ist.

Wir setzen Tools wie Jenkins, Docker, Kubernetes und Terraform ein, um das Infrastrukturmanagement und den Deployment-Prozess zu automatisieren. Unsere DevOps-Entwickler arbeiten eng mit Ihrem Team zusammen, um Workflows zu optimieren, die Time-to-Market zu verkürzen und die Gesamtqualität Ihrer Softwareanwendungen zu verbessern.

Software being developed using DevOps methodologies

DevOps-Softwareentwicklung

Unsere DevOps-Softwareentwicklungsdienstleistungen konzentrieren sich auf die Integration von Entwicklung und Betrieb, um einen optimierten und agilen Software-Delivery-Prozess zu schaffen. Durch die Automatisierung wiederkehrender Aufgaben, die Implementierung von Continuous Testing und die Förderung der teamübergreifenden Zusammenarbeit entwickeln und betreiben wir hochwertige Softwarelösungen, die auf Leistung und Zuverlässigkeit optimiert sind.

Unser End-to-End-DevOps-Ansatz umfasst alles von der Planung und dem Coding bis hin zu Deployment und Monitoring und stellt sicher, dass Ihre Software effizient entwickelt und effektiv betrieben wird. Das Ergebnis sind schnellere Release-Zyklen, weniger Ausfallzeiten und eine insgesamt verbesserte Nutzererfahrung.

DevOps ist eine Reihe von Praktiken, die Softwareentwicklung (Dev) und IT-Betrieb (Ops) vereinen, um Zusammenarbeit und Produktivität zu verbessern. Ziel ist es, den Software Development Lifecycle – von Coding und Testing bis zu Deployment und Wartung – zu optimieren und zu automatisieren, um eine schnellere und zuverlässigere Bereitstellung von Anwendungen zu ermöglichen.

Zu den Vorteilen der Einführung von DevOps-Praktiken gehören:

  • Höhere Geschwindigkeit und Effizienz in der Software-Lieferung
  • Verbesserte Zusammenarbeit zwischen Entwicklungs- und Betriebsteams
  • Höhere Zuverlässigkeit und Stabilität der Software durch automatisiertes Testing und Monitoring
  • Verbesserte Fähigkeit zur Skalierung und Bewältigung wachsender Workloads
  • Schnelles Erkennen und Beheben von Problemen für eine bessere Nutzererfahrung

DevOps setzt eine Reihe von Tools ein, um Prozesse in Entwicklung und Betrieb zu automatisieren und zu optimieren. Dazu gehören Versionsverwaltungssysteme wie Git, Continuous-Integration- und -Delivery-Tools (CI/CD) wie Jenkins und GitLab CI, Containerisierungstechnologien wie Docker, Orchestrierungsplattformen wie Kubernetes sowie Monitoring-Tools wie Prometheus und Grafana. Cloud-Dienste wie AWS, Azure und GCP spielen ebenfalls eine wichtige Rolle in modernen DevOps-Workflows.

DevOps ist für Unternehmen wichtig, da es eine schnellere und zuverlässigere Software-Lieferung ermöglicht und gleichzeitig die Zusammenarbeit zwischen Teams verbessert. Das Ergebnis sind schnellere Release-Zyklen, hochwertigere Software und die Fähigkeit, schnell auf Kundenfeedback und sich ändernde Geschäftsanforderungen zu reagieren. Durch die Einführung von DevOps-Praktiken können Unternehmen ihre Wettbewerbsfähigkeit und Agilität im Markt steigern.

Um DevOps in Ihrem Unternehmen einzuführen, beginnen Sie damit, eine Kultur der Zusammenarbeit zwischen Entwicklungs- und Betriebsteams zu fördern. Führen Sie schrittweise Automatisierungstools für Build-, Test- und Deployment-Prozesse ein und fördern Sie Continuous Integration und Delivery. Starten Sie mit kleinen Projekten, um Ihre DevOps-Prozesse zu testen und zu verfeinern, und skalieren Sie, sobald das Team mit den Praktiken vertrauter wird. Sammeln Sie regelmäßig Feedback, überwachen Sie die Leistung und iterieren Sie zur Verbesserung Ihrer DevOps-Strategie.

Verwandte Leistungen